Material Quality
The first and most fundamental aspect is the material of the elastic bandage. High - quality elastic bandages are typically made from a combination of natural and synthetic fibers. Natural fibers such as cotton provide breathability, which is crucial to prevent skin irritation and sweating under the bandage. Synthetic fibers like spandex or elastane, on the other hand, offer excellent elasticity.
A good elastic bandage should have a soft and smooth texture. Rough or scratchy materials can cause discomfort and even damage to the skin, especially when used for an extended period. When you touch the bandage, it should feel gentle against your skin. Additionally, the material should be durable and resistant to tearing. You can perform a simple test by gently pulling on the bandage from different directions. If it tears easily or shows signs of fraying, it is likely a low - quality product.
Elasticity and Stretchability
Elasticity is one of the most important features of an elastic bandage. A high - quality bandage should be able to stretch significantly without losing its shape or elasticity. The ideal elastic bandage can stretch up to 150% - 200% of its original length. This allows it to be wrapped around different body parts, such as the Sprained Wrist Elastic Bandage, ankles, knees, and elbows, with ease.
Moreover, the bandage should have a consistent stretch across its entire length. Inconsistent stretch can lead to uneven pressure distribution, which may not provide proper support or compression. To test the elasticity, you can stretch the bandage slowly and observe how it returns to its original shape. A good bandage will snap back quickly and retain its form.
Compression Ability
Compression is another vital factor. Elastic bandages are often used to provide support and reduce swelling. A high - quality bandage should be able to provide the right amount of compression. Too little compression may not be effective in reducing swelling or providing support, while too much compression can restrict blood flow and cause discomfort or even damage to the tissues.
The compression ability of an elastic bandage can be measured in millimeters of mercury (mmHg). A good elastic bandage for general use should provide a compression of around 15 - 20 mmHg. You can also assess the compression by wrapping the bandage around your hand or wrist. It should feel snug but not overly tight, and you should still be able to move your fingers or joint freely.
Adhesive and Fastening Mechanisms
Many elastic bandages come with adhesive or fastening mechanisms to keep them in place. For adhesive bandages, the adhesive should be strong enough to hold the bandage securely but not so strong that it causes pain when removed. It should also not leave any residue on the skin.
Some bandages use hook - and - loop fasteners, like Velcro. These fasteners should be durable and easy to use. The hooks should be able to grip the loops firmly, and the fastener should not come loose easily during normal movement. You can test the fastening mechanism by attaching and detaching it several times. If the fastener shows signs of wear or fails to hold after a few uses, it is a sign of poor quality.
Breathability
As mentioned earlier, breathability is crucial for an elastic bandage. A breathable bandage allows air to circulate, which helps keep the skin dry and reduces the risk of skin infections. High - quality bandages are designed with breathable materials or have perforations to enhance air flow.
You can test the breathability of a bandage by placing it on your skin for a short period. If you start to feel hot and sweaty under the bandage, it may not be very breathable. A good bandage should allow your skin to "breathe" even when it is tightly wrapped.
Sterility
In some cases, especially for medical use, the sterility of the elastic bandage is of utmost importance. A sterile bandage ensures that there are no harmful microorganisms on the bandage that could cause infections.
If the bandage is advertised as sterile, it should come in a sealed package. The package should be intact, and there should be no signs of damage or tampering. You can also check the expiration date on the package. Using a non - sterile or expired bandage can pose a significant health risk.

Colorfastness
The color of an elastic bandage may not seem like a critical factor, but it can indicate the quality of the product. A high - quality bandage should have good colorfastness. This means that the color should not fade or bleed when the bandage gets wet or is washed.
You can test the colorfastness by dampening a small corner of the bandage with water. If the color starts to run or fade, it is a sign of poor quality. Colorfastness is important because a fading or bleeding bandage can stain the skin or clothing.


Regulatory Compliance
Finally, a good quality elastic bandage should comply with relevant regulatory standards. In the United States, elastic bandages are regulated by the Food and Drug Administration (FDA). In other countries, there are also similar regulatory bodies.
Compliance with these standards ensures that the bandage has been tested for safety and effectiveness. You can check if the bandage has the necessary regulatory markings or certifications on its packaging.
